Topigs Norsvin Canada Inc. Announces New Director of Veterinary Services

Key appointment enhances Topigs Norsvin Canada Team.

Topigs Norsvin Canada announced today that effective January 1, 2021 Dr.
Brad Chappell will join its team as Director of Veterinary Services, based out of the Canadian head office in Winnipeg. In his new role, Dr. Chappell will be responsible for all the health programs at both the nucleus and multiplication level in Canada.

Dr. Chappell is a very dedicated and committed veterinarian. After starting his career in a mixed practice, he joined the Sheridan, Heuser & Provis business in 1999. SHP was focused only on swine health and served many of the herds in Manitoba. SHP evolved into Swine Health Professionals, of which he has been a partner of for the past 21 years. Brad’s detailed focus on health and production management has benefitted many producers in the
pork sector.

“Brad has been working with the Topigs Norsvin Canada team for the past 10 years and we are very excited to have him join our senior management group. He brings the kind of experience and vision that we need as we move forward with the expansion of our nucleus and multiplication programs in Canada. Our customers will be better served with Dr. Chappell in charge of our veterinary programs” said Cam McGavin, General Manager of
Topigs Norsvin Canada.

Brad, and his wife Monica, reside just outside of Winnipeg close to Oakbank, MB. Over the years he has served as president of the Manitoba Veterinary Medical Association (MVMA), the Western Canada Association of Swine Veterinarians (WCASV) and the Canadian Association of Swine Veterinarians (CASV).
